What this Trial Is About

This study was designed to evaluate the implementation of the Nurse Education and Support Team (NEST) Program for postpartum women who reside in 5 rural counties in North Carolina. Overarching Hypothesis: Mothers and infants residing in rural communities, randomized to the NEST-Rural care model over the 3-year course of the project will: 1. Receive more coordinated care for addressing social, mental and physical health needs. 2. Experience fewer postpartum hospital readmissions and decreased utilization of emergency departments (ED) for healthcare. 3. Experience higher adherence to American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G) and American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P) guidelines for preventive care, including recently updated ongoing postpartum care, serial well-child visits and vaccinations compared to those assigned to usual care. This group will be compared to those assigned to usual care,

Eligibility Criteria

Eligible

You may qualify if you...

  • Women who delivered an infant(s) at The Birth Center at Atrium Health Wake Forest Baptist and currently live in Davidson, Davie, Stokes, Wilkes, or Yadkin County in North Carolina
  • Women who delivered an infant(s) at home, were transported to Atrium Health Wake Forest Baptist, received postpartum care there, and currently live in Davidson, Davie, Stokes, Wilkes, or Yadkin County in North Carolina
  • Age 18 years or older
Not Eligible

You will not qualify if you...

  • Women who delivered an infant(s) but did not receive postpartum care at The Birth Center at Atrium Health Wake Forest Baptist
  • Women who live outside Davidson, Davie, Stokes, Wilkes, or Yadkin County in North Carolina
  • Under 18 years of age
